【一句SQL实现MYSQL的递归查询】教程文章相关的互联网学习教程文章

Oracle递归函数

树结构的数据存放在表中,数据之间的层次关系即父子关系,通过表中的列与列间的关系来描述,如EMP表中的EMPNO和MGR。EMPNO表示该 Oracle start with connect by 用法 oracle中 connect by prior 递归算法 Oracle中start with...connect by prior子句用法 connect by 是结构化查询中用到的,其基本语法是: select ... from tablename start with 条件1 connect by 条件2 where 条件3; 例: select * from table start with ...

mysql存储过程递归调用发作树数据

mysql存储过程递归调用产生树数据 使用finereport的树下拉框时,要求提供有层次结构的数据。例如:一级001,二级001001,三级001001001 等。而我们一般的递归表是这样的,定义一个id和一个pid,id和pid在长度上没有父子关系。这样的数据,finereport是不认的。mysql存储过程递归调用产生树数据使用finereport的树下拉框时,要求提供有层次结构的数据。例如:一级001,二级001001,三级001001001 等。而我们一般的递归表是这样的,定义...

使用公用表表达式的递归查询【图】

微软从SQL2005起引入了CTE(Common Table Expression)以强化T-SQL。 公用表表达式 (CTE) 具有一个重要的优点,那就是能够引用其自身,从而创建递归 CTE。递归 CTE 是一个重复执行初始 CTE 以返回数据子集直到获取完整结果集的公用表表达式。 当某个查询引用递微软从SQL2005起引入了CTE(Common Table Expression)以强化T-SQL。  公用表表达式 (CTE) 具有一个重要的优点,那就是能够引用其自身,从而创建递归 CTE。递归 CTE 是一个重...

二叉树漫游编程技术与技巧总结(上):递归技术

二叉树漫游——编程技术与技巧总结(上):递归技术 本系列分三篇文章,分别对二叉树编程中的常用技术和技巧进行了总结。第一篇是关于二叉树编程的递归技术的;第二篇讨论如何将递归程序转化为非递归程序;第三篇讨论二叉树编程的其它方法和技术。 一、 二叉二叉树漫游——编程技术与技巧总结(上):递归技术本系列分三篇文章,分别对二叉树编程中的常用技术和技巧进行了总结。第一篇是关于二叉树编程的递归技术的;第二篇讨论如何...

二叉树漫游编程技术与技巧总结(下):递归转换为非递归

前一篇讲解了如何编写二叉树结构的递归程序。尽管递归求解二叉树的方法和策略非常有效,但递归程序可能会产生不可接受的系统开销;因此,理解递归程序的机制,将递归程序转换为非递归程序的技能是非常重要的。 递归机制并不神秘。递归实际上就是特殊形式的普 前一篇讲解了如何编写二叉树结构的递归程序。尽管递归求解二叉树的方法和策略非常有效,但递归程序可能会产生不可接受的系统开销;因此,理解递归程序的机制,将递归程序转...

withas递归

withas递归 id|parentid|Code 1|null|S1409110001 2|1|S1409170004 3|2|S1409170006 无 with accountrp AS( SELECT TOP 1 uid,uaccountrpid,ccode from t_accountrp where ccode=S1409170006 UNION ALLSELECT t_accountrp.uid,t_accountrp.uaccountrpid,t_awith as 递归id | parentid | Code1 | null | S14091100012 |1 | S14091700043 |2 | S1409170006.CodeEntity .code_pieces ul.piece_a...

sql数据库递归,一般在存在父级、子级联用的较多

/*============================================================================== * *Filename:Utility.cs *Description:sql数据库递归,一般在存在父级,子级联用的较多 *Version:1.0 *Created:2013.08.20 *Author:liangjw *E-mail:liangjw0504@163.com/*==============================================================================** Filename: Utility.cs* Description: sql 数据库递归,一般在存在父级,子级联用的较...

WITH子句的递归查询

WITH子句的递归查询 无 WITH RPL AS(SELECT FId,FNumber,FName,FManagerIdFROM T_PersonWHERE FManagerId IS NOT NULL)SELECT FId,FNumber,FName,FManagerId FROM RPL WITH RPL(FId,FNumber,FName,FManagerId) AS(SELECT FOOT.FId,ROOT.FNumber,ROOT.FName,ROWITH子句的递归查询.CodeEntity .code_pieces ul.piece_anchor{width:25px;position:absolute;top:25px;left:-30px;z-index:1000;}.CodeEntity .code_pieces ul.piece_anch...

SQL数据库实现递归查询的几种代码方法

SQL数据库实现递归查询的几种代码方法 表结构 ProductCategory CategoryID,Level,ParentCategoryID 数据 1,1,-1 2,1,-1 3,2,1 4,3,3 5,2,2 6,4,5 T-SQL WITH CategoryTemp(CategoryID,ParentCategoryID)--临时表用来保存查到的Category ( SELECT CategoryISQL数据库实现递归查询的几种代码方法 表结构 ProductCategory CategoryID,Level,ParentCategoryID 数据 1,1,-1 2,1,-1 3,2,1 4,3,3 5,2,2 6,4,5 T-SQL WITH CategoryTemp(Cat...

mysql-使用sql递归将叶子到树的路径串联成水平列名

mysql递归sql查询 我有三张表如下,分别记录类别的树结构、类别信息、类别分类名称:categorytree:id , parentId , categoryIDcategory:categoryID,categoryName , levelcategorylevel : level , catedorylevelName外键应该可以看出来吧。假设表内数据:categorytree: id parentId categoryID 1 0 1 2 0 ...

mysql递归查询问题,折磨了很久【图】

mysqlmysql递归查询递归查询 mysql递归查询用户表user 有字段 userid(主键) parentId(该用户上级id) position(用户所在位置只有“左、中、右”可选)。现在要查出当前用户的所有下级用户,并查出每个用户的位置有多少人:效果:求解这条SQL怎么写。折磨了两个礼拜了

mysql有没有递归查询?

mysql递归查询 RT.有一张表,维护几个对象的删除关系。3个字段,objectA, type,objectB.表示ObjectA关联哪些ObjectB要删除。type表示删除类型,0代表级联删除,1代表断开关系。级联删除要继续查询,以ObjectB为条件查询它又关联哪些要删除。直到没有关联要级联删除的对象为止。断开关系不用继续查询。 ObjectA type ObjectB obj1 0 obj2 ...

ibatis-mysql如何递归查询问题,求助【图】

ibatisstruts 2mysql递归 表如下设计,parent_id跟news_comment_id关联

mysql-使用MYSQL实现oraclestartwithconnectby递归树查询【图】

mysql递归oracle 代码如下,如何修改,感谢DELETE FROM SFL_YWZYFL WHERE YWZYFL_ID IN (SELECT YWZYFL_ID FROM SFL_YWZYFL START WITH YWZYFL_ID IN(:ids) CONNECT BY PRIOR YWZYFL_ID=SFL_YWZYFL_ID)不要沉啊!

mysql如何实现递归等级查询

mysql递归oracle 在oracle中select max(level) into max_level from zj_template_option t where t.enable = 1 and t.template_id = 5 --and level >=3 and t.ispfx = 1 start with t.pid = 0 connect by prior t.id = t.pid or...

递归查询 - 相关标签